Lahore: The nomination papers of Pakistan Tehreek-e-Insaf (PTI) founder Imran Khan have been submitted from NA-122 constituency of Lahore.
According to the details, founder PTI's lawyers Rai Ali and Umar Talib submitted the nomination papers to the Returning Officer (RO).
It is pertinent to note that the nomination papers were submitted from NA-89 Mianwali Constituency of PTI yesterday.
The former Prime Minister Imran Khan signed the nomination papers in Adiala Jail, which were carried by his lawyer Rai Muhammad Ali.
Rai Muhammad said that Imran Khan will contest elections from Mianwali, Lahore and Islamabad.
He also said: “Adiala Jail administration took away the nomination papers which were handed over to us after 07 hours”.
